About

I am a management consultant living in Spring City, PA. In 1987, I left corporate life to begin an independent organization development consultancy. I decided to focus on leadership teams, facilitation of strategic meetings, and on teaching my skills to others. I have studied with some of the great masters in my field, Alan Drexler, Rod Napier, Elsie Cross, Robert Fritz, George Leonard, Elizabeth Cogburn, Will Schutz, Marvin Weisbord, and John and Joyce Weir.

I am forever grateful for having these great teachers enter my life, and help me progress in my profession. To a person they have been selfless with me, offering me both wise coaching and effective criticism. I hope I can continue their efforts by helping my and clients and students acquire and savor the taste of reflective learning. When I look back at the experiences I have had with my teachers, I have to say, reflective learning is an acquired taste, and well worth the effort.
